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,326,723,599
Lastest Block:
1,965,128
Utxos:
1,983,855
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
04/12/2025 14:58:40 UTC
Txid
e4ca548d513196e5a375488ad3be7cb14c0750f4f0e9474dedcf3b48c08b8dfd
Block
1,948,346
Block hash
30b019d61ba60901087be222efb00c2be656d5923059db20a0d37ac117c90b73
Stake amount
127.78909814 XEP
Sender
ep1qmdu09tw7yr6fjhszpkwuhzh3rt9d4vv7z92de4
Recipient
ep1qf5jxmgmjzlnmmzls4a455ultxhdu4ds9w6lak7
(2,015,800.16347134 XEP)